.'' The first season of '' Való Világ'' launched on 11 September 2002, and has been followed by seven more seasons, as well as a Czech and a Slovakian incarnation from 2005, both titled ''VyVolení.'' In 2015, Magyar RTL Televízió purchased the rights to produce the Hungarian version of ''Big Brother'' and announced to merge the two formats under the name ''Való Világ powered by Big Brother.''
